Spanning the Ljubljanica River in the heart of Old Town Ljubljana, the Dragon Bridge stands as one of the city’s most iconic landmarks. Four large bronze dragons, two at each end, and 16 smaller ones along its span, guard the bridge. These mythical creatures symbolize the city’s founding and have become Ljubljana’s emblem. Visitors can admire the intricate details of the dragons, their scales and expressions, while enjoying the vibrant atmosphere of the surrounding area, where locals and tourists alike often gather.
